Setting
the
Recalculation
Default
You
can
control
when—and
in
what
order—1-2-3
recalculates
formulas,
and
how
many
recalculation
iterations
it
performs
each
time
it
recalculates
formulas.
1.
Press
(123),
(MENU),
(Wlorksheet,
(Global,
(Recalculation.
2.
Press
one
of
the
following:
(Natural
(Columnwise
(Rowwise
(Automatic
Manual
(1
teration
Before
recalculating
a
formula,
recalculates
any
other
formu-
las
on
which
that
formula
depends;
also
recalculates
cells
containing
functions
(e.g.
BNOWor
BCELL
POINTER)
whose
values
can
change.
Recalculates
formulas
column
by
column,
starting
with
A1.
Recalculates
formulas
row
by
row,
starting
with
A1.
Automatically
recalculates
formulas
affected
by
a
change
in
cell
contents—in
the
order
(Natural,
Columnwise,
or
Rowwise)
you've
currently
selected.
Recalculates
formulas
only
when
you
press
(F9)
(Mz]
HH).
When-
ever
any
entries
have
changed
since
the
last
recalculation,
you'll
see
the
ERE
indicator
in
the
bottom
line
of
the
display.
(then
type
a
number
from
1
to
D8,
press
(ENTER).
Sets
the
number
of
repetitions
of
the
calculation
cycle
initiated
each
time
a
recalculation
is
initiated.
